Site Manager job summary
The role of Site Manager is vital to the smooth running of Pennine Way Junior Academy and we are looking to recruit a reliable and practical Site Manager to join our junior school team. The role is varied, active and hands-on; ideal for someone who takes pride in their work.
Please note that role will be working a Split shift - early morning opening and late afternoon / evening closing with flexibility to meet school needs as and when required.
Please see the job description and person specification for more information. Training will be provided and ongoing support and development will be available through the Embark Federation.

Commitment to safeguarding
Our organisation is committed to safeguarding and promoting the welfare of children, young people and vulnerable adults. We expect all staff, volunteers and trustees to share this commitment.
Our recruitment process follows the keeping children safe in education guidance.
Offers of employment may be subject to the following checks (where relevant):
childcare disqualification
Disclosure and Barring Service (DBS)
medical
online and social media
prohibition from teaching
right to work
satisfactory references
suitability to work with children
You must tell us about any unspent conviction, cautions, reprimands or warnings under the Rehabilitation of Offenders Act 1974 (Exceptions) Order 1975.
